Before the Script, Set the Stage: How Worldview Simulation Amplifies Psychologically Grounded Persuasion in Multi-Turn Jailbreaking
AI InsightThis research decomposes multi-turn jailbreak attacks into 18 quantifiable psychological factors and a situational context module. This signifies a shift in understanding model vulnerabilities from accidental discovery to mechanistic analysis. It implies current LLMs have systematic defensive blind spots against structured, multi-turn psychological manipulation that single-turn alignment cannot fix.Key TakeawayLLM safety evaluation is shifting from single-turn adversarial attacks to multi-turn mechanistic psychological decomposition.Why It MattersThis indicates single-turn alignment is insufficient against multi-turn psychological manipulation. If high success rates are achievable with minimal queries, current RLHF safety mechanisms have a fundamental blind spot against structured dialogue strategies, forcing a re-evaluation of multi-turn defenses.Who's Affected- AI Safety ResearchersGained a new quantifiable safety evaluation paradigm engineering psychological theories.
